Classics of Smithsonian anthropology
Classics of Smithsonian anthropology is a book series. It includes 3 books, written by 3 different authors.
Key facts
- number of authors: 3 people
- number of books: 3
- books: A study of Pueblo architecture in Tusayan and Cibola, Ethnology of the Ungava district, Hudson Bay territory, The archaeology of William Henry Holmes
- authors: Victor Mindeleff, Lucien McShan Turner, William Henry Holmes
- publication dates: 1989, 2001, 1992
- book publishers: Smithsonian Institution Press, Combined Academic
